Under the general and/or direct supervision of the VP, Information Services with additional oversight of a Security Steering Committee, serves as the senior individual responsible for information security, including disaster recovery. The Information Security Manager will have responsibility for the management and use of effective security measures and technical solutions to protect data, ensure secure storage, retrieval, and reporting while maintaining integrity, privacy, confidentiality, and availability of that data. Ensure proper conduct of personnel in relation to the protection of data through the development and implementation of practical and achievable policies and practices for the protection of business and patient information regardless of media or delivery mechanism. Ensure compliance with federal and state laws and regulations and standard industry practice policies and procedures relating to information technology security. Bachelors degree, preferably in Computer Science, Information Systems/Technology, Health Information Management, or related field. Three or more years in a management position in information technology (healthcare experience desired), health information management and/or health risk management required. Five or more years of progressive experience in computing and security, including experience with Internet technology and security issues. Excellent verbal and written communication skills. Must have an understanding and working knowledge of information security laws (HIPAA and accepted industry practice), knowledge of various health care privacy, security and associated laws, rules and regulations including all applicable JCAHO standards. Experience with disaster recovery planning, auditing, risk analysis, business resumption planning, and contingency planning a plus. International Information Systems Security Consortium CISSP Certification required or obtained within 12 months.
